π Company Context
Industry: GOAT Group operates in the technology and internet industry, focusing on e-commerce platforms for authentic sneakers, apparel, and accessories.
Company Size: GOAT Group has 1,001-5,000 employees, making it a mid-sized company with a significant presence in the market.
Founded: GOAT Group was founded in 2015, with its headquarters in Los Angeles, California.
Company Description:
- GOAT Group represents the leading platforms for authentic sneakers, apparel, and accessories.
- Operating four distinct brandsβGOAT, Flight Club, Grailed, and aliasβGOAT Group has a global community of over 50 million members across 170 countries.
- The company offers a unique positioning between the primary and resale markets, providing styles across various time periods on its digital platforms and in its retail locations.
Company Specialties:
- E-commerce platforms for sneakers, apparel, and accessories
- Global marketplace with a community of over 50 million members
- Unique positioning between primary and resale markets
